Brick veneer replacement services involve removing damaged or deteriorated brickwork and installing new brick veneer to restore the appearance and integrity of a building’s exterior. This process typically includes carefully taking down the affected brick sections, inspecting the underlying structure, and then securely attaching new bricks that match the existing facade. The goal is to improve the building’s overall look while preventing further issues caused by compromised brickwork. Skilled service providers ensure that the replacement bricks blend seamlessly with the existing wall, maintaining both aesthetic appeal and structural stability.
This service is particularly helpful for addressing common problems such as cracked, spalling, or crumbling bricks, which can occur over time due to weather exposure, moisture infiltration, or age. When brickwork becomes loose or begins to fall away, it can pose safety risks and lead to water leaks that damage the underlying structure. Brick veneer replacement helps to eliminate these hazards by replacing compromised bricks before they cause more extensive damage. The overview below groups typical Brick Veneer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Matthews,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- minor brick veneer replacements or repairs typically cost between $250 and $600 for many smaller jobs. These projects often involve replacing a few damaged bricks or sections and are common in routine maintenance. Local contractors usually handle these with relative ease within this range.
Partial Replacement - replacing larger sections of brick veneer generally falls in the $1,000 to $3,000 range. Many projects of this size are straightforward and fall into the middle of this band, though more complex cases can push costs higher.
Full Veneer Replacement - complete removal and replacement of brick veneer on a home can cost between $8,000 and $15,000. Larger, more intricate projects or those involving structural work may reach higher amounts, but most fall within this range.
Major Renovations - extensive brick veneer overhaul or structural reinforcement can exceed $20,000, especially for large or complex properties. These projects are less common and typically represent the upper end of typical costs for local service providers in Matthews, NC, and nearby areas.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
